Output 277bcb32af7d930d0982307a287a592b204b47ff3f08e947f5e0c4d393017a71:2

value
44384349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 510838606b4ff422bb7baf1667e1d15b73761f33 OP_EQUAL
address
MFHcp7t3CAsFgUq5T1XyPFyBLnuNZdj2hp
transaction
277bcb32af7d930d0982307a287a592b204b47ff3f08e947f5e0c4d393017a71
spent
true